KIELER Pragmatics 2015/06

We are happy to provide release 2015/06 of the KIELER Pragmatics Project! KIELER Pragmatics is a framework for enhanced user interaction in graphical modeling that builds on the Eclipse platform. This document describes how to install the release and highlights the most exciting new features.

As the usual bonus, we are co-releasing our KLighD-based KIELER Ptolemy Browser.

Installation

KIELER Pragmatics 2015/06 is provided as a set of features, available to be added to your Eclipse installation via an update site. KIELER Pragmatics 2015/06 was tested on Eclipse 4.4 "Luna", but may also be compatible with other versions of Eclipse.

  • See the KIELER Downloads site for download details.
  • KIELER Pragmatics requires an installed Java Runtime Environment >= version 1.6.
  • The layout components of KIELER can make use of the layout algorithms provided by the Graphviz library. You may want to install that.

Quickstart

Diagram Layout

One of the core features of KIELER Pragmatics is the KIELER Infrastructure for Meta-Layout (KIML). It provides the glue between diagram editors and layout algorithms. If you have installed layout support for GMF editors, you may want to try the following:

  • Open a diagram using a GMF editor.
  • Press the Layout button in the toolbar: 
  • Open the Layout View by clicking Window -> Show View -> Other... and choosing Layout from the KIELER Layout category.
  • Change some of the values and press the Layout button again.

Viewing Ptolemy Models

If you have a Ptolemy installation, try the following:

  • Save a Ptolemy model as a .moml file somewhere.
  • Download and start our Ptolemy Model Browser.

  • Open your moml file.
  • Double-click actors that have further models inside them. Also double-click modal model states that have refinements. Use the sidebar on the right to influence how your model is displayed.

Known Problems and Limitations

  • Starting with Mac OS X Mountain Lion, trying to start our software may give you an error message similar to this:

    The solution is to open your system preferences and navigate to the Security & Privacy settings. Therein, either click on Open Anyway if available or change Allow apps downloaded from to Anywhere.

    Starting our software will now result in the following message:

    Simply click Open and you're good to go.
  • Upon starting the Ptolemy Model Browser, you may get something like this:

    The solution is to exit the application, remove your existing workspace, and restart the Ptolemy Model Browser. Your workspace can be found in your home folder and is called kielerPtolemyWs.
  • The Ptolemy Model Browser can properly display only a limited set of actors. Other actors may look a lot different than they do in Ptolemy.
